Online Class Availability at Ball State University

Many students take online classes at Ball State University. Of 21,089 students, 5,957 (28%) studied exclusively online and 7,416 (35%) took at least some classes online.

Earnings for Liberal Arts General Studies Graduates from Ball State University

Students who complete Ball State University’s Liberal Arts General Studies program report the following median earnings (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):

Median earnings by years after graduation for Liberal Arts General Studies at Ball State University
Years After Graduation Median Earnings
1 year $30,527
2 years $32,067
3 years $36,590
4 years $43,034
5 years $47,455

How do these earnings stack up against the rest of the school? At the four-year mark, Liberal Arts General Studies graduates from Ball State University take home a median $43,034, compared with $53,575 for all Ball State University graduates — about 20% lower than the school-wide median.

Median Debt at Graduation

Typical debt at graduation for Liberal Arts General Studies graduates from Ball State University is $26,965.
